1、精选优质文档-倾情为你奉上电 子 科 技 大 学实 验 报 告学生姓名: 学 号: 指导教师:实验地点: 实验时间:2011.12.14一、实验室名称:Linux环境高级编程实验室二、实验项目名称:对象序列化实验三、实验学时:8学时四、实验目的:熟悉基本的对象序列化方法5、 实验内容:共进行5个版本的开发:l 版本1:将一个类的一个对象序列化到文件l 版本2:将一个类的多个对象序列化到文件l 版本3:将两个类的多个对象序列化到文件l 版本4:按照面向对象的方法,解决多个类的多个对象序列化到文件的问题l 版本5:序列化的目的地不仅可以是文件,还可以是其他,即可配置性六、实验步骤:实验一 :Tes
